Call of Duty: Black Ops 6 comes with built-in support for a third-party audio tool that charges $20 for improved sound. In a blog post, Activision said Black Ops 6 launches with an Enhanced Headphone Mode that makes use of Embody’s Immerse Spatial Audio technology “to increase the directional accuracy of sounds played in the world.”

 

Embody is a personalized audio company that has already worked with the likes of Final Fantasy 14 and Cyberpunk 2077 to integrate its technology into video games. Immerse Spatial Audio works with any headphone or earbud model and is said to “greatly improve the player’s spatial audio experience.”

 

It is a Universal Head Related Transfer Function (HRTF) profile that has been included as part of Black Ops 6’s Enhanced Headphone Mode. This profile has been “specifically created for the Call of Duty soundscape.”

How Much Will Embody's Personalized Audio Cost?

 

Besides, Activision said, players can “choose to enhance this HRTF experience even further by creating a Personalized profile that takes into account the player’s physical attributes, such as the shape of their ear or head. This customization is accessed in-game and completed by using Embody’s personalization portal.”

 

What the company’s blog post failed to mention is that allowing Embody's personalized audio in Black Ops 6 costs real-world money, and it’s this revelation that has caught some Call of Duty fans off-guard, leading to complaints across social media and subreddits and accusations that the game is “pay-to-hear.”

According to Eurogamer, Ubisoft has confirmed a new Rayman project is currently in the “exploration phase” at its Montpelier and Milan studios, following recent online reports that work has started on an unannounced Rayman remake.

 

Reports that Rayman remake is in development first surfaced through Insider Gaming, which claimed the game - reportedly codenamed Project Steamboat - was “being pieced together” by a team that included around a dozen members of Ubisoft’s Price of Persia: the Lost Crown team.

 

Besides, the site reported Rayman creator Michel Ancel is also working on the project as a consultant. Ancel left Ubisoft in 2020 after three decades with the company allegedly following an investigation into employee complaints accusing him of toxic leadership - with his behavior said to have been so bad other managers were called in to act as intermidiaries between Ancel and his team.

Prince of Persia: The Lost Crown Team Working On The Project

 

Ancel rubbished the report as “fake news,” but Insider Gaming claims his recent involvement as a consultant on the new Rayman project has "cast a less-than-popular light" on its development and "raised some concerns among team members."

 

A Ubisoft spokesperson told Eurogamer: "We are pleased to confirm Ubisoft Montpellier and Ubisoft Milan have recently started an exploration phase on the Rayman brand. The project is still in its early stages, and we will share more details later. As the creator of the Rayman brand, Michel Ancel is being consulted to ensure consistency within the universe."

 

Regardless of the reason for Ancel’s involvement, it’s unsurprising Ubisoft’s hiring decision has reportedly unnerved employees given his exit in 2020 came amid the reckoning for the company.

 

Word of a new Rayman project at Ubisoft comes after confirmation the team behind Prince of Persia: The Lost Crown has been disbanded. And while some of its members are now said to be working on Rayman, Insider Gaming claims others have been moved to the company’s long-awaited Beyond Good & Evil 2 and the next Ghost Recon.

Naughty Dog has updated both The Last of Us Part 1 on PS5 and The Last of Us Part 2 Remastered to add PS5 Pro support ahead of the mid-gen console upgrade’s release next month. PS5 Pro has an AI-powered upscaling feature called PlayStation Spectral Super Resolution (PSSR) that can automatically improve the image clarity of games, but PS5 Pro Enhanced games take advantage of the beefier console’s features.

 

Naughty Dog detailed The Last of Us Part 1 update 2.00 in patch notes published on its website. On PS5, the game has a new ‘Pro’ mode that renders at 1440p, with PSSR upscaling output to 4K “while maintaining a target of 60fps.”

 

Elsewhere, on PS5 Pro The Last of Us Part 1’s Performance and Fidelity rendering modes are still available and “provide smoother experience and high framerates compared to the original PS5.”

After its decision to end PSVR support Minecraft, developer Mojang has announced it will be following the same route for VR on PC. Users will no longer be able to sport VR googles and stroll through Minecraft set to be removed from both platforms from March next year.

 

"Our ability to support VR/MR devices has come to an end, and will no longer be supported in updates after March of 2025," Mojang wrote in a notice buried midway through its patch notes for Minecraft's latest Bedrock 1.21.40 update.

 

After March’s update and the demise of Minecraft’s official VR support, all existing worlds will at least still be available to build using non-VR/MR devices, and all Marketplace purchases will continue to be available as well.

VR Minecraft Players Can Still Enjoy The Game

 

While the developer is bidding adieu to VR in an official capacity, all is not lost people for users who enjoy Minecraft on VR on PC. As noted by Road to VR, virtual reality support can still be modded into Minecraft’s Java edition using Vivecraft, and there’s also Questcraft for Meta’s Quest headsets.

 

Speaking of Minecraft's Bedrock 1.21.40 update, there’s the full launch of Mojang’s previously experimental Bundles feature -- which enables players a way to stack different blocks or items together in the same inventory site save space, and a new hardcore mode, all listed out in the company’s latest patch notes. 

 

This comes after Mojang’s recent decision to ditch its traditional single summer Minecraft update in favor of multiple content drops throughout the year.

Team Behind Prince Of Persia: The Lost Crown Disbanded

 

The team responsible for Prince of Persia: The Lost Crown has been disbanded, as per a report from French media outlet Origami. In a video posted, Origami reports that the team behind The Lost Crown was disbanded despite seemingly positive reports from developers on their experiences working on the game.

 

Per a tweet by Gauthier Andres: "I've heard and read 'It was the best game production in my entire life' three or four times in a single weekend while getting information on the game's development. One after the other I was told it was seen as a beacon of hope to create a safe space for people that were burnt out by Beyond Good & Evil 2. The team has been disbanded by Ubisoft."

 

The video also states that the game’s fate was effectively decided just a few weeks after its release. The core game development team reportedly fought to get a sequel or at least more expansion beyond the single “Mask of Darkness” expansion, but Ubisoft allegedly needed more help on other projects that had better sales potential.
